Commit 5b26a2fd authored by huangyuanyuan's avatar huangyuanyuan

团队营收统计

parent eaa96a99
...@@ -608,42 +608,7 @@ export default { ...@@ -608,42 +608,7 @@ export default {
Is_Open: "" Is_Open: ""
}, },
defaultMonth: [], defaultMonth: [],
pickerOptions: {
onPick: ({ maxDate, minDate }) => {
this.choiceDate = minDate.getTime();
if (maxDate) {
this.choiceDate = "";
}
},
disabledDate: time => {
if(time < new Date("2018-12-31")){
return true;
} else{
if (this.choiceDate) {
const one = 365 * 24 * 3600 * 1000;
const minTime = this.choiceDate - one;
const maxTime = this.choiceDate + one;
return time.getTime() < minTime || time.getTime() > maxTime;
}
}
}
},
pickerOptions2: {
onPick: ({ maxDate, minDate }) => {
this.choiceDate = minDate.getTime();
if (maxDate) {
this.choiceDate = "";
}
},
disabledDate: time => {
if (this.choiceDate) {
const one = 30 * 24 * 3600 * 1000;
const minTime = this.choiceDate - one;
const maxTime = this.choiceDate + one;
return time.getTime() < minTime || time.getTime() > maxTime;
}
}
},
columns: [], columns: [],
footer: [], footer: [],
pageSize: 6, pageSize: 6,
...@@ -717,8 +682,7 @@ export default { ...@@ -717,8 +682,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"FEB", field: "FEB",
...@@ -726,8 +690,7 @@ export default { ...@@ -726,8 +690,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"MAR", field: "MAR",
...@@ -735,8 +698,7 @@ export default { ...@@ -735,8 +698,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"FirstQuarter", field: "FirstQuarter",
...@@ -744,8 +706,7 @@ export default { ...@@ -744,8 +706,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"APR", field: "APR",
...@@ -753,8 +714,7 @@ export default { ...@@ -753,8 +714,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"MAY", field: "MAY",
...@@ -762,8 +722,7 @@ export default { ...@@ -762,8 +722,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"JUN", field: "JUN",
...@@ -771,8 +730,7 @@ export default { ...@@ -771,8 +730,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"TwoQuarter", field: "TwoQuarter",
...@@ -780,8 +738,7 @@ export default { ...@@ -780,8 +738,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"FirstHalf", field: "FirstHalf",
...@@ -789,8 +746,7 @@ export default { ...@@ -789,8 +746,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"JUL", field: "JUL",
...@@ -798,8 +754,7 @@ export default { ...@@ -798,8 +754,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"AUG", field: "AUG",
...@@ -807,8 +762,7 @@ export default { ...@@ -807,8 +762,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"SEP", field: "SEP",
...@@ -816,8 +770,7 @@ export default { ...@@ -816,8 +770,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"ThreeQuarter", field: "ThreeQuarter",
...@@ -825,8 +778,7 @@ export default { ...@@ -825,8 +778,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"OCT", field: "OCT",
...@@ -834,8 +786,7 @@ export default { ...@@ -834,8 +786,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"NOV", field: "NOV",
...@@ -843,8 +794,7 @@ export default { ...@@ -843,8 +794,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"DEC", field: "DEC",
...@@ -852,8 +802,7 @@ export default { ...@@ -852,8 +802,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"FourQuarter", field: "FourQuarter",
...@@ -861,8 +810,7 @@ export default { ...@@ -861,8 +810,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"EndHalf", field: "EndHalf",
...@@ -870,8 +818,7 @@ export default { ...@@ -870,8 +818,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true
}, },
{ {
field: "Total", field: "Total",
...@@ -879,8 +826,7 @@ export default { ...@@ -879,8 +826,7 @@ export default {
width: 80, width: 80,
titleAlign: "left", titleAlign: "left",
columnAlign: "left", columnAlign: "left",
isResize: true, isResize: true
isFrozen: true,
} }
] ]
...@@ -1023,6 +969,7 @@ export default { ...@@ -1023,6 +969,7 @@ export default {
}, },
// 数据筛选 // 数据筛选
filterMethod(filters) { filterMethod(filters) {
console.log("filters",filters)
this.total = tableData.length; this.total = tableData.length;
}, },
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ment